SENIOR ACADEMIES

ON-DEMAND & SELF-PACED Academy season is almost over! As a Crosby Scholars Senior, you must attend 1 Senior Academy.

Deadline to complete Senior Academy is December 31, 2021. Seniors who have not completed Senior Academy by December 31 will be dismissed from Crosby Scholars Program. Instructions & more information on each option is listed in the Crosby Scholars Student Portal. Contact seniorprogram@crosbyscholars.org for help.

CFNC's Webinar: "I Applied, Now What?" - best option for learning next-steps after applying to college

Selective College Admissions w/ Duke - learn from an admissions rep what is involved in selective college admissions

How to Complete the FAFSA: Step by Step - learn exactly what information is necessary to complete FAFSA correctly

Common Application 101 - still navigating the Common App? find answers to FAQ's here

Essay Writing 101 - essay writing is still needed through scholarship application season!

Making the Most of Virtual College Visits - learn how to take advantage of virtual college visits (even after applications!)

CFNC's "Financial Basics for High School and Beyond" - self-paced online course The Senior Program is offering an online, self-paced Crosby Senior Academy through CFNC's "Financial Basics for High School and Beyond". Read the description thoroughly before you begin (see your Crosby Scholars Student Portal). You must apply for academy credit by December 31, 2021. This online opportunity will allow you to fulfill your Senior Academy requirement, but you must follow all instructions. You will not automatically receive Senior Academy credit - you must apply for credit.

Timeline For Success Read the December issues of DestinationCollege2022 and Smart Money Moves Submit admission applications by established deadlines- pay attention to the December 31st and January 1st deadlines Complete the FAFSA and the CSS PROFILE (as required); contact Crosby Scholars at 336.725.5371 if you need assistance Make sure you know each school’s priority filing deadline and submit forms accordingly in order to receive full consideration for federal and state financial aid Review your high school’s scholarship bulletin, and apply for scholarships when you meet the criteria Complete the community service requirement, and submit your electronic form by January 31st! Click here for more details! Complete Crosby Senior Academy RequirementDeadline is December 31st Meet with your Crosby Scholars Senior Advisor to catch up on any outstanding Conference Notes Confirm your course schedule for spring semester: verify with your counselor that you are enrolled in the classes necessary to meet all requirements for graduation

The Advising Corner Beware of Senioritis!! Fall semester is coming to a close and you may be finished- if not yet, then soon- with your college applications. With spring around the corner, keep an out eye out for the symptoms of Senioritis! Don't let the slowing pace stop you from continuing to do your best in school. December is a great time to plan ahead your semester to avoid slacking off on your grades and responsibilities. Maintain the habits you picked up this semester to succeed next semester- you're halfway there!

Review Your Senior Requirements Don't miss out on your Senior Crosby Celebrations next April! Make sure you review your senior requirements and have a plan to fulfill them all if you have not done so already. If you have any questions or concerns regarding your senior requirements, please reach out to your Senior Advisor, or contact Senior Program at seniorprogram@crosbyscholars.org

Senior Program Checklist User Guide Below you will find various ways to complete the Crosby Scholars Senior Requirements. In addition to these requirements, you will continue to: agree to random drug-screening, fulfill terms of Partnership Agreement, maintain enrollment in and graduate from a Forsyth County public school, and complete the Program with a cumulative GPA of 2.0 or higher to be eligible for Last Dollar Grant funding.

Senior Requirement Submit Target List of Colleges to Crosby Scholars Senior Advisor Senior advisors will submit this form to communicate Target List, military enlistment plans, or gap year/career development plans to Crosby Scholars.

Complete the College Fair/College Visit requirement and submit the online form Student will submit this form. College Fair/College Visits can be completed as early as Sophomore year.

Complete 5 hours of Community Service and Submit Form Student will submit this form. Community service may not be performed at for-profit organizations or businesses, unless the service benefits a non-profit organization. Crosby Scholars staff reserves the right to determine if this activity fulfills its community service requirement. Due to our nonprofit status, we are unable to accept volunteering on the political campaign of a specific candidate or political party as community service.

Complete 1 Senior Academy

Way(s) to Receive Credit Share your Target List of colleges to which you plan to apply with your Senior Advisor. --OR-Share a plan for military enlistment with your Senior Advisor. --OR-Share a career development plan or a gap year plan with your Senior Advisor. You must visit 4 colleges through any combination of the following methods: In-person campus visit. Virtual visit (through campus website, virtual tour options, etc.) In-person college fair (stop at college table and gather information) Virtual college fair. Students are required to complete 5 total hours of community service between their junior and senior years. If a student completes 5 hours in their junior year, they will not be required to submit hours in their senior year. If a student does not complete any hours in their junior year, they must complete 5 hours in their senior year. If a student submits less than 5 hours in their junior year, they will need to complete the remaining hours in their senior year to equal 5 between their junior and senior year.

Attend one Senior Academy event either virtually or in-person.

Events that count for Senior Academy credit will be listed as such in your student portal.
